Output 159f3c602145dc0452b18263bc053ddd3e0859d43fcbfdbf588c244dac56b878:1

value
1232295229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d84e3872f8e5019cd2fc276b107b27f3427ca059 OP_EQUALVERIFY OP_CHECKSIG
address
1LiifHtuT9XWMtWtq2YC7MgVEtwyepwg4F
transaction
159f3c602145dc0452b18263bc053ddd3e0859d43fcbfdbf588c244dac56b878
spent
true